Luke Ness is an Associate Principal at Michael Van Valkenburgh Associates (MVVA) in their Denver, CO office. In his 15 years at MVVA, he has become a leader in management of large infrastructure and waterway projects, contributing to technical design and coordination of heavy civil construction to support ecology and landscape. Luke is currently the Team Captain and Earthworks and Environmental Project manager for the Port Lands Flood Protection project in Toronto, ON.
Luke received a Bachelor of Landscape Architecture from Iowa State University, where he was the recipient of the ASLA Honor Award. Luke was a key contributor to the MVVA team honored with the 2020 ASLA Urban Design Honor Award for the Gateway Arch National Park and CityArchRiver 2015 project in St. Louis, MO.
